    Here is a plan I made up for turning ROTF Deluxe Armorhide into ROTF (or HFTD) Deluxe Hound:

    1. Paint the barrel of his gun in silver.

    2. Paint or color dye his lower legs in black.

    3. Paint the red on his arms in yellow.

    4. Paint around his hood/collar where "DEFENSE" is written in yellow as well.

    5. Paint the piping around his front and rear headlights in dark, metallic paint.

    6. Give him a new, repainted-in-green n' white head or modify his original head with a little more white or silver on his mouth or face and paint his eyes in blue to make him look less like 2007 Movie Deluxe Landmine.

    7. Place white or silver sticker stars on the angled panels on the front of his hood.

    8. Lastly, use a soldering iron with razor blade to cut/separate each of his black fingers at the knuckles so they can each move independently.
